Healthcare Salaries in Groningen, Netherlands

Plaće variraju ovisno o tvrtki, regiji i iskustvu. Sve iznose su bruto (prije poreza). Dodatak za odmor (8%) se dodaje na ukupnu plaću.

The typical salary for a mid-skill Mental Health Support Worker in Groningen is around €14.71/hour, with many roles offering higher rates depending on experience, certifications, and shift premiums. Salaries generally range from €15 to €20 per hour, with overtime and night shift premiums increasing overall compensation. Your pay can be influenced by your years of experience, specialized training, and working during weekends or holidays.

In addition to your salary, healthcare workers enjoy benefits such as holiday allowances of 8%, a Dutch state pension scheme, reimbursement for travel expenses, and opportunities for ongoing training. These extras enhance your overall compensation package, supporting your professional development and financial security in Groningen.

Working in Healthcare

Healthcare professionals in Groningen typically work in shifts that include mornings, afternoons, evenings, and weekends, ensuring 24/7 patient support. A mid-level Mental Health Support Worker can expect to be involved in patient monitoring, administering care plans, coordinating with multidisciplinary teams, and providing emotional support to patients and their families. Daily responsibilities also include documentation and collaborating closely with psychiatrists and nurses.

Dutch labor laws guarantee fair working conditions, with clear agreements outlined in the Collective Labour Agreement (CAO). Overtime is compensated either financially or with additional time off, and safety standards are strictly enforced to ensure staff wellbeing. Employees also benefit from statutory holidays, paid leave, and protections that promote a healthy work environment, supporting long-term career sustainability.

Mental Health Worker Karijerni put

Starting as an entry-level Mental Health Support Worker, gaining practical experience and additional certifications can lead to mid-level positions with greater responsibilities. From there, professionals can advance to senior support roles, care coordinators, or specialist mental health practitioners. Continuous professional development, attending workshops, and obtaining specialized certifications can accelerate your career progression.

Advanced opportunities include working as a mental health team leader, trainer, or clinical supervisor. Developing skills such as crisis intervention, trauma support, and psychosocial therapy opens doors to specialized roles. Additional language skills and advanced certifications are highly valued, boosting your chances of promotion and expanding your career pathway within the Dutch healthcare system.

A relevant qualification such as a diploma in mental health work, social work, or nursing is essential. Certifications in crisis intervention or psychosocial support enhance your prospects. Fluency in Dutch and English is often required, with additional language skills being an advantage.
If you are an EU citizen, no work permit is needed due to the Netherlands’ freedom of movement. Non-EU nationals should obtain a work visa, which your employer can assist with during the recruitment process.
In Groningen, salaries typically start from €14.71/hour, with mid-level roles paying around €15-20/hour depending on experience, certifications, and shift premiums. Additional benefits and overtime can increase total earnings significantly.
The city offers diverse housing options including shared apartments, studios, and family homes. It’s advisable to start your search early, with many agencies assisting newcomers in finding suitable accommodation within budget.
Basic proficiency in Dutch is usually required to communicate effectively with patients and colleagues. However, many employers value English skills highly, especially in multicultural settings like Groningen.
Begin by submitting your CV and cover letter to local or international healthcare recruitment agencies. After screening, you may be invited for interviews or assessments. Once selected, your employer will guide you through registration, licensing, and relocation procedures.
